Salomón Pure has been competing for 10 years. His best event is the 3×3: a personal-best single of 8.72, set at Speedcubers Elite Lima 2021, puts him in the top 4.2% of the 284,439 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 169th in Peru. Until May 2008, no official 3×3 solve in the world had been that fast. Across 11 competitions since March 2017, he has put 346 official solves on the record across nine events. Solve to solve, his 3×3 times vary about 13% around a typical one; 52% of the 35,811 competitors with ten or more counted rounds hold a tighter spread. His 3×3 best has come down from 24.30 in March 2017 to 8.72, a 64% improvement. He has entered eleven competitions, more competitions than 93% of everyone who has ever competed.

Reading this page: a single is one solve's time · an average is the middle three of five solves, best and worst discarded · a PB is a personal best · a DNF (did not finish) is an attempt with no valid result: a popped piece, an unsolved face, an over-limit memorisation · top X% compares against everyone ever ranked in that event, which is fairer than raw rank because event pools differ tenfold.
